SF07 VBB is a 2007 Ldv Maxus in White with a 2,500cc diesel engine. This vehicle has been through 24 MOT tests with a personal pass rate of 66.7%.
Across all 2007 Ldv Maxus models, the average MOT pass rate is 67.7% with a typical mileage of 79,783 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Ldv Maxus fails its MOT is parking brake: efficiency below requirements, accounting for 11,445 recorded failures. If you're considering buying SF07 VBB, it's worth having these areas checked by a mechanic before committing.
The Ldv Maxus typically stays on UK roads for around 21 years. At 19 years old, this Ldv Maxus is approaching the upper end of the typical lifespan for this model.
